They are really popular here in Switzerland... as well the roomba type. There are many different models that range in price from 150-400. We are looking at one for our smaller yard as well and there are so many options. I have also used the manual spinning ones before and don't mind them either depending on the size of your lawn. The main thing with the manual ones is to do it frequently so the grass doesn't get too long. Else it is a real pain and ends up taking 4 times longer.

I just got tired of messing with fouled carb's every other year.

If they were 2 stroke, there's a very simple explanation for that. All 2 strokes NEED non-ethanol gas in the mix, otherwise they'll eventually foul the carbs.
